Understanding GGUF Files

GGUF files are a format used for quantized models, designed to improve performance while balancing quality and size. Before you dive into using these files, let’s put this in perspective: think of GGUF files as different sizes of containers that hold the essentials of an AI model. Just like choosing the right container for your lunch, you want to pick the right GGUF file based on your specific needs.

Troubleshooting Common Issues

If you encounter any issues while implementing the Virt-ioHelen-v1_7B model or using GGUF files, here are some troubleshooting tips:

  • File Not Found: Ensure the downloaded GGUF file path is correct in your script.
  • Performance Lag: Try using a smaller quantized model if your hardware struggles with larger files.
  • Incompatibility Errors: Check the version of the Transformers library. Ensure it’s updated to the latest version that supports the GGUF format.
